For the uninitiated, HAVE NFT is the only veteran-inspired military Challenge Coin NFT by US veterans for US veterans. The founders are Army veterans with several years of active duty between them, who decided to create the infrastructure to help fellow veterans with support, healing and empowerment initiatives.

https://campaign-image.in/zohocampaigns/images_2_zc_v3_33488000009103004.png

Humble Alpha Veteran Empowerment (HAVE)  is a nearly two-year old US-based investment fund set up to connect veterans with support and opportunities in the real world through blockchain. 

HAVE plans to launch at total of 4 batches of 1,111 unique military Challenge Coins each, based on the mascots of each military branch of the US. So, there will be 1,111 NFT each of unique Veteran Bulldogs , unique Veteran Mules, unique Veteran Falcons and unique Veteran Goats.
